15. Key Changes Over Time

Have there been any major changes in the content or delivery of this initiative over time? If yes, please give brief details. In 2006 program expanded to hard-to-reach youth – including multi-cultural, at-risk and rural youth – through agencies such as Employment Services Toronto and Perth Community Futures Development Corporation.
16. Performance Indicators What indicators are used, if any, to measure the performance of this program? Participant revenues Number of applications Longevity of business operation

17. Monitoring and Evaluation Mechanisms; Reporting

What arrangements are there, if any, for the monitoring and evaluation of this program and for reporting on the results? Students must keep a journal and an accounting record. Student reports bi-weekly to their mentor. At end of program they must prepare a report and have an exit interview.
18. Key Results or Outcomes What have been the main achievements or outcomes of this program to date? $5.7 million in revenues for participants between 2001 and 2006. 700 applications submitted in 2006 50% of participants are in high school Longest business in 2006 operated 152 days.
